Full-Term vs. Early Harvest Comparison

Early harvest flowers are typically cut 1-2 weeks before peak maturity to accelerate production cycles and increase annual yields. While this approach maximizes quantity, it severely compromises quality. Early harvest flowers exhibit underdeveloped trichomes with clear rather than cloudy heads, lower cannabinoid percentages, muted terpene profiles, and loose, airy bud structure that feels light and insubstantial.

In contrast, fully developed buds from full-term cultivation display dense, heavy structure with substantial weight, cloudy to amber trichomes indicating peak potency, fully expressed terpene profiles creating complex aromas, and superior bag appeal that immediately signals quality to informed consumers.

Trichome Development in Full-Term Flowers

Trichome development follows a predictable timeline during the optimal harvest window. During weeks 1-6 of flowering, trichomes form and expand but remain mostly clear with minimal cannabinoid content. This is when impatient cultivators sometimes harvest, resulting in inferior products.

Peak cannabinoid production occurs during weeks 7-9, when trichome heads transition from clear to cloudy, THCA concentration reaches maximum levels, and terpene production intensifies. The optimal harvest window appears during weeks 8-10, when 70-90% of trichomes show cloudy coloration, 10-30% begin showing amber coloration, and the flower achieves perfect balance between potency and effect profile.

Cannabinoid Maturation Process

The cannabinoid maturation process in full-term hemp flower follows precise biochemical pathways. CBGA (cannabigerolic acid) serves as the precursor molecule, converting into THCA through enzymatic action as the plant matures. Peak THCA concentrations typically occur at 8-9 weeks of flowering, though genetics influence exact timing.

Premature harvest captures plants before CBGA conversion completes, resulting in lower THCA percentages and wasted genetic potential. Full-term cultivation allows complete conversion, maximizing the THCA content that wholesale customers demand. This biological reality explains why properly cured THCA from full-term harvests consistently tests 2-5% higher in THCA content than rushed alternatives.

Terpene Development Timeline

Terpene development follows its own critical timeline that boutique cultivation operations respect. Early flowering (weeks 1-4) produces basic terpene structures, mid-flowering (weeks 5-7) sees terpene complexity increase, and late flowering (weeks 8-10) achieves full terpene maturation with layered aromatic profiles.

The visual and aromatic advantages of mature THCA flower are immediately apparent to experienced buyers. Full-term flowers exhibit vibrant, complex color palettes ranging beyond simple green to include purples, oranges, and rich earth tones. Trichome coverage appears dense and frosty with visible resin heads, and aromatic profiles demonstrate clear, distinguishable terpene notes rather than generic "hay" smells that plague rushed harvests.

How can I verify full-term quality?

Verifying properly cured THCA requires multiple assessment methods. Visual inspection should reveal dense, frosty trichome coverage with visible cloudy/amber coloration, tight bud structure with substantial weight and density, and vibrant colors indicating healthy plants at harvest. Tactile assessment includes appropriate moisture levels—not too dry or too wet—sticky resin creating slight adhesion when handling, and structural integrity with flowers holding shape without crumbling. Aromatic evaluation reveals complex, layered terpene profiles rather than hay or grass smells, strong scent without overwhelming harshness, and distinctive strain characteristics. Laboratory testing confirms THCA percentages in expected ranges (typically 20-28%), terpene content showing robust development (2-3%), and clean results free of contaminants. Does full-term last longer in storage?

Mature THCA flower from full-term harvests typically maintains quality longer than early harvest alternatives due to several factors. Complete trichome maturation creates more stable cannabinoid structures less susceptible to degradation. Proper curing develops cell structures that better withstand storage stresses. Fully developed resin glands provide better protection against oxidation and environmental damage. Lower moisture content from complete maturation reduces mold and degradation risks. Under proper storage conditions—cool temperatures (60-70°F), low humidity (55-62% RH), darkness, and airtight containers—premium THCA flower wholesale products can maintain quality for 12-18 months or longer. Early harvest flower typically shows quality degradation much faster, often within 6-9 months, making full-term products better long-term investments even for wholesale buyers planning extended inventory holds.
